oracle恢复表数据的sql,如何使用SQL恢复Oracle表数据
浏览量: 次 发布日期:2024-03-16 10:22:17
如何使用SQL恢复Oracle表数据
![](https://i01piccdn.sogoucdn.com/ccc33b431b11f1f1?.png)
在Oracle数据库中,如果意外删除了一些重要的数据或者需要恢复之前的数据状态,可以通过使用SQL语句来恢复表数据。下面是一些常用的方法。
使用Flashback Query恢复数据
![](https://i01piccdn.sogoucdn.com/9becd063e5af5fd7?.png)
Flashback Query是Oracle数据库提供的一种强大的恢复数据的工具。通过使用Flashback Query语句,可以查询历史数据并将其恢复到之前的状态。下面是一个使用Flashback Query恢复数据的示例:。
SELECT FROM able_ame AS OF TIMESTAMP TO_TIMESTAMP('2022-01-01 00:00:00', 'YYYY-MM-DD HH24:MI:SS');
。
使用回滚来恢复数据
![](https://i01piccdn.sogoucdn.com/73462f8a83abaa0f?.png)
如果在删除或更新数据之后立即发现错误,可以使用回滚来恢复数据。通过执行ROLLBACK语句,可以将事务回滚到之前的状态,即撤销所有未提交的更改。下面是一个使用回滚来恢复数据的示例:。
ROLLBACK;
。
使用恢复备份数据
![](https://i01piccdn.sogoucdn.com/3e73faef296addac?.png)
如果以上方法无法恢复数据,可以考虑使用备份数据来进行恢复。通过从备份中恢复数据文件或表空间,可以将表数据恢复到备份时的状态。下面是一个使用备份数据恢复表数据的示例:。
RMA RESTORE TABLESPACE ablespace_ame;
。
总的来说,Oracle数据库提供了多种方法来恢复表数据,根据情况选择合适的方法可以快速有效地恢复数据。
. oracle恢复表数据的sql,如何使用SQL恢复Oracle表数据
. oracle恢复表数据的sql,如何在Oracle中恢复表数据
. oracle恢复表数据的sql,如何使用SQL恢复Oracle表数据
. oracle恢复表数据的sql,如何使用SQL恢复Oracle表数据
. oracle恢复表数据的sql,什么是Oracle恢复表数据的SQL?
. oracle恢复表数据的sql,如何在Oracle中恢复表数据
. oracle恢复表数据的sql,使用Flashback技术恢复表数据
. 恢复回收站已删除东西,如何恢复回收站已删除的东西?——全方位数据恢复指南
. mysql恢复sql文件命令,MySQL恢复SQL文件命令详解